Bandits kill one CPG member, two hunters in Zamfara village ambush

By: Zagazola Makama

Armed bandits have killed a member of the Community Protection Guard (CPG) and two local hunters during a confrontation in Kungurki village, Kaura Namoda Local Government Area of Zamfara State.

Zagazola Makama report that the incident occurred late on Sunday evening when the joint team of CPG personnel and local hunters mobilised to counter an alleged large movement of suspected bandits believed to be loyal to a notorious kingpin, Muhammad Bello, also known as Dansaudi.

The source said that the security volunteers had advanced into the village to repel the bandits when they came under heavy gunfire.

Three members of the joint team one CPG operative and two hunters were fatally shot in the ambush.
